原文:消息队列两种消费模式pull与push

消息队列两种消费模式pull与push 一 概念 MQ的消费模式分两种:push和pull。 所谓push就是服务端主动推送消息给客户端,而pull则是客户端需要主动到服务端取数据。 二 两种模式的优缺点 . push模式的优缺点 push优点: 服务端主动推送给客户端,及时性很高 push缺点: .当客户端消费能力远低于服务端生产能力,那么一旦服务端推送大量消息到客户端时,就会导致客户端消息堆积 ...

2021-07-02 16:30 0 249 推荐指数:

查看详情

消息队列两种模式

Java消息服务(Java Message Service,JMS)应用程序接口是一个Java平台中关于面向消息中间件(MOM)的API,用于在个应用程序之间,或分布式系统中发送消息,进行异步通信。点对点与发布订阅最初是由JMS定义的。这两种模式主要区别或解决的问题就是发送到队列 ...

Wed May 09 05:28:00 CST 2018 0 3074
消息队列两种模式

Java消息服务(Java Message Service,JMS)应用程序接口是一个Java平台中关于面向消息中间件(MOM)的API,用于在个应用程序之间,或分布式系统中发送消息,进行异步通信。 点对点与发布订阅最初是由JMS定义的。这两种模式主要区别或解决的问题就是发送到队列消息能否重复 ...

Fri Oct 28 00:10:00 CST 2016 0 3577
RabbitMQ消费消息两种模式:推和拉

前言 在rabbitmq中有两种消息处理的模式,一是推模式/订阅模式/投递模式(也叫push模式),消费者调用channel.basicConsume方法订阅队列后,由RabbitMQ主动将消息推送给订阅队列消费者;另一是拉模式/检索模式(也叫pull模式),需要消费者调用 ...

Fri Apr 10 19:33:00 CST 2020 0 5533
两种数据消费方式:pullpush

pullpush,是在软件中消费数据的两种方式,它们描述了数据生产者(或持有者)与数据消费者之间是如何通讯的。过去我们肯定了解过它们,不过可能会在编程中会忽略它们之间的区别与联系,本篇文章希望帮助大家理解这者的区别于联系,从而在编程中有意识地分辨与选择它们。 我们可以用一个现实生活中的例子 ...

Thu Sep 17 23:34:00 CST 2020 0 1291
ActiveMQ的两种消息模式,主题、队列

1、开发的模式流程如下: 2、队列模式Queue 如果生产者产生了100条消息,那么消费同时在的话,会分工合作来接收这100条消息。就是每个消费者接收到50条来处理。 3、主题模式topic 如果生产者产生了100条消息消费者在还没有订阅这个主题之前,是不会接收到这100条消息 ...

Thu May 10 02:10:00 CST 2018 0 3777
RabbitMQ之Consumer消费模式Push & Pull

概述 消息中间件有很多种,进程也会拿几个来对比对比,其中一对比项就是消费模式消息消费模式PushPull两种,或者者兼具。RabbitMQ的消费模式就是兼具PushPullpush 模式主要是通过channel.basicConsume实现 本文通过demo代码 ...

Sun Aug 23 23:01:00 CST 2020 0 481
Kafka消息是采用Pull模式,还是Push模式

Kafka最初考虑的问题是,customer应该从brokes拉取消息还是brokers将消息推送到consumer,也就是pullpush。在这方面,Kafka遵循了一大部分消息系统共同的传统的设计:producer将消息推送到broker,consumer从broker拉取消息。 一些 ...

Wed May 27 12:09:00 CST 2020 0 7857
 
粤ICP备18138465号  © 2018-2026 CODEPRJ.COM